Frequently Asked Questions
How long does a Texas divorce take?
Texas has a 60-day waiting period from filing to finalization, though complex cases can take longer. Mediation and organized discovery can streamline timelines.
Do we have to go to court?
Many Southlake and Colleyville matters resolve in mediation without a trial. If trial is necessary, we are fully prepared to advocate in court.
What if we own a business or multiple properties?
We coordinate valuations, forensic accounting when appropriate, and creative solutions for buyouts or sales to protect value and minimize disruption.
Can orders be changed later?
Yes. Material and substantial changes in circumstances can justify modifications to custody or support. We also pursue enforcement if orders aren’t followed.
